Nissan Key Replacement Prices
The loss of your keys to your i lost my car keys nissan could be a nightmare. However, replacing it doesn't have to be.
If you own a traditional metal key or an intelligent key fob, you have a number of options to replace it. These tips can save you money and prevent headaches. Keep a log of your key code.
1. Dealership
If you are looking to replace the Nissan key fob, the dealership is one of the best options. You can purchase one online and then have the dealer program it. Before you do this, make sure to check whether the site or dealer comes with a warranty. If it does, you can save money in the long run.
This is particularly crucial if you own a Nissan vehicle is equipped with a proximity push to start key or a smart key. These keys emit a code that is electronically generated when you press the button on them to open or start your vehicle, which helps decrease the likelihood of theft. It is crucial to replace these keys as quickly as you can when you lose or damage them.
In the majority of cases, a dealership can reprogram and copy your nissan replacement key fob key in just a few hours if they have the original key on hand. It is best to contact them ahead to confirm the key is available.
Bring your driver's license along with your vehicle registration and proof of insurance to the dealership. This way, the dealership can verify your identity and confirm that you are the owner of the vehicle before making the replacement.

3. Key FOBs for Online Keys
The most reliable way to obtain a replacement Nissan key FOB is to visit an authorized dealer. They have the technology to cut and program new keys in a matter of minutes. This option is costly and is not always readily available.
A locksmith that specializes in car keys is a different option. They are often able to create keys for replacement at a lower cost than a dealer would charge. However they should be able to confirm that the key they provide is genuine and works with your vehicle prior to when they begin their work.
The process of ordering a new Nissan key FOB is possible online. Some websites claim to sell genuine OEM replacement car key nissan keys at only a fraction of what you'd pay at the dealer. However, the majority of these replacement keys are actually knockoffs that were reverse engineered from the original and they may be incompatible with.
If your key fob isn't working properly, it might just be time to replace the battery. Many modern electronic remotes come with batteries that degrade over time, and a fresh replacement battery can fix the issue at a affordable cost. If the FOB is damaged, it's best to leave the job to experts. They are equipped to program an entirely new fob in shorter time, and also provide a warranty in case something goes wrong.
4. Aftermarket Remote Keys
Your keys to your car are your only pass to every driving adventure, so losing one is a major loss. Losing your Nissan keys to your car no matter if it's a standard metal key with no remote, or a more sophisticated one with an ignition button is a nightmare.
It's not necessary to be that way. There are plenty of nissan car key replacement price uk car key replacement options available on the internet or at local locksmith shops that can aid you in getting back on the road swiftly and affordably. The first step is to determine what kind of key you need.
The majority of modern vehicles have an embedded transponder chip in the key to stop theft. The chip has a specific number that must match your car to start the motor. The car won't start when the transponder is damaged or is missing.
For this reason, it's crucial to buy a new intelligent key from a dealership or a reputable aftermarket provider of keys. There are a variety of variations of this type of key that are available. It is important to select one that's compatible with your car. Once you've got the correct smart key, it will operate and program just like your original.
